The Birth of an Idea

The entrepreneur, who prefers to remain anonymous, embarked on his journey in 2018. Confronted with a tough job market and limited resources, he decided to tap into his expertise in technology and software development. With no formal office available, he set up shop in his mother-in-law’s spare room, which would soon become the foundation of his tech venture.

Overcoming Early Obstacles

Starting from such humble beginnings came with its own set of challenges:
Resource Constraints: Working from a small room meant he had to make do with minimal equipment and funding.
Isolation: The solitary nature of his work made networking and collaboration difficult.
Intense Competition: Breaking into a crowded tech market required a fresh and innovative approach.

Despite these obstacles, he concentrated on creating a distinctive software solution designed to enhance business efficiency. His breakthrough moment arrived when he recognized a specific need for a project management tool tailored to small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s).

Path to Growth

By 2020, the business began to gain momentum. Significant milestones included:
Landing the First Major Client: A contract with a local business provided a valuable case study that attracted future clients.
Securing Funding: He caught the attention of angel investors, ultimately raising £5 million to fuel growth.
Building a Team: As demand surged, he expanded his team, initially hiring remotely to maintain flexibility and keep costs down.

Reaching a £40 Million Valuation

By 2023, the company achieved an impressive valuation of £40 million. Several factors played a crucial role in this success:
Continuous Product Innovation: Regular updates and enhancements to the software, driven by user feedback, kept the product relevant.
Strategic Collaborations: Partnering with other tech firms broadened their offerings and market presence.
Targeted Marketing: Effective digital marketing strategies helped reach SMEs eager for efficient solutions.
